Battery Box May Detach
Description
Supreme Corporation (Supreme) is recalling certain 2025 Wabash insulated truck body vehicles. The assembly bolts used to attach the auxiliary battery box may be misaligned, allowing the bolts to break.
Injuries / Consequence
Misaligned bolts can allow the battery box to detach from the vehicle, becoming a road hazard and increasing the risk of a crash.
Remedy
Dealers will permanently remove the battery box,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ed February 9, 2026. Owners may contact Supreme customer service at 1-844-352-4921.
